Understanding the Importance of Keep-Alive Settings in SIP

Delving into Keep-Alive settings in SIP reveals their key role in maintaining robust connections between servers and SIP endpoints. By preventing disconnections from idle sessions, they ensure reliability in VoIP environments, enhancing call continuity and service quality. It's fascinating how something so technical underpins everyday communication!

Understanding "Keep-Alive" Settings in SIP: The Unsung Hero of VoIP Connection Stability

When diving into the world of SIP (Session Initiation Protocol), one concept that often comes up is the idea of "Keep-Alive" settings. You might be wondering, "What’s the big deal?" or "Do I really need to care?" Well, let's break it down and explore why this little feature might just be a game-changer for maintaining a smooth and stable VoIP experience.

What’s the Purpose of Keep-Alive?

At its core, the "Keep-Alive" mechanism serves a straightforward but critical purpose: to maintain a connection between the server and SIP endpoints. Think of it like a friendly "hello" sent at regular intervals to make sure everything is all good. Without it, idle connections can drop like a hot potato—a real hassle in the world of voice over IP (VoIP).

Imagine you’re in the middle of an important call, perhaps discussing your latest project or catching up with a friend. Suddenly, the line goes silent. What happened? Well, it likely boils down to network devices, firewalls, or NAT (Network Address Translation) routers that decide to cut inactive connections. Talk about frustrating!

How Does it Work?

So, how exactly do these "Keep-Alive" settings work? Picture this scenario: your VoIP phone sends periodic signaling messages to the server. Think of them as little nudges—“Hey, are you still there?” These messages help verify that endpoints can still communicate effectively. If the server doesn’t hear from the endpoint for a while, it can safely assume something's off and take action.

Isn’t it reassuring to have that constant connection assurance? It plays a crucial role, especially in environments where every second counts, like customer service or online meetings. The last thing you want is your voice cutting in and out when you're trying to handle a crucial client interaction.

Why Does It Matter?

You might be asking, “Why should I care about Keep-Alive settings?” Well, consider this: stable and reliable connections lead to better call quality and an overall smoother communication experience. In VoIP, where voice packets need to be transmitted quickly and reliably, having those "Keep-Alive" settings is like having a safety net.

Without them, you risk sudden disconnections. Imagine a long-distance call with a dear friend suddenly dropping just because your router decided it was time to take a break. Frustrating, right?

Common Mistakes and Misconceptions

Now, let’s clear the air a bit. Some may think that Keep-Alive settings are for increasing call volume or enhancing audio quality. Nope! While those are important aspects of VoIP, Keep-Alive is solely focused on ensuring that the connection stays alive between devices.

It's easy to get lost in the sauce, especially when there are so many elements to juggle in the SIP world. But keeping the function of Keep-Alive clear—maintenance of connection—is fundamental to understanding how SIP operates.

Practical Implications for Users

So, how can you apply this knowledge? For users and administrators alike, understanding Keep-Alive settings can guide you in optimizing your system. For instance, if you're experiencing inconsistent call quality or dropped calls, checking the Keep-Alive settings may reveal issues you weren't aware of.

  • The Right Configuration: Configuring these settings correctly can help in combating the notorious "ninja disconnects" that happen when connections go stale.

  • Firewalls and NAT Settings: If users often face connection issues, it might be time to examine firewall rules and NAT settings to ensure they play nicely with SIP traffic. The key? Keeping the communication lines open.

Conclusion

In summary, the "Keep-Alive" settings in SIP are more than just a technical detail; they’re the glue that holds your VoIP system together. They ensure that your devices remain connected, improve call continuity, and ultimately lead to a better voice communication experience.

So, the next time you're in the throes of a conversation, whether it's a work call or just a chat with a friend, know that there’s a silent hero behind the scenes, working diligently to maintain that connection. After all, a continuous conversation is worth its weight in gold, and "Keep-Alive" is the unsung champion making sure your voice is heard loud and clear!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y